script

Message
Autor
zpevakjos
Příspěvky: 177
Věk: 23
Registrován: 19 črc 2015, 12:56
Reputation: 0

script

#1 Příspěvekod zpevakjos » 06 úno 2017, 16:01

Zdravím, chtěl bych se zeptat jestli existuje nějaký příkaz nebo něco aby zapl více věcí najedou nebo postupně a popřípadě jestli existuje něco abych když mám zaplou konzoly mohl jít zpět do putty aniž bych musel vypínat putty.

Uživatelský avatar
Homi74
Příspěvky: 123
Věk: 49
Registrován: 04 led 2017, 11:09
Reputation: 15

Re: script

#2 Příspěvekod Homi74 » 06 úno 2017, 19:27

stačí si ho napsat ;) vložit do /etc/init.d a aktivivat po startu, jestli chceš aby se spustil automaticky.

pokud odesílaš příkaz v putty a služba kterou spuštíš se po odhlášení sama vypne , tak na konec příkazu dej & , a putty klidně zavři.

např:

./sc_serv &

zpevakjos
Příspěvky: 177
Věk: 23
Registrován: 19 črc 2015, 12:56
Reputation: 0

Re: script

#3 Příspěvekod zpevakjos » 07 úno 2017, 07:43

Jako když dám & tak mohu zapnout třeba ./start & a ./start2 & tak to zapne oboje a nezapne se konzole?

Uživatelský avatar
Arcas
Příspěvky: 1406
Věk: 25
Registrován: 13 bře 2012, 19:15
Reputation: 0

Re: script

#4 Příspěvekod Arcas » 07 úno 2017, 08:37

Google -> linux screen
Čeština a jiné jazyky jsou Freeware, ale ne Opensource!!! To znamená, že s nimi můžete nakládat jak chcete, ale nesmíte je upravovat...

// no comment

Uranus-Portal.com
Obrázek

zpevakjos
Příspěvky: 177
Věk: 23
Registrován: 19 črc 2015, 12:56
Reputation: 0

Re: script

#5 Příspěvekod zpevakjos » 07 úno 2017, 17:19

Já vím, že je to přes screen mám soubory .sh a právě potřebuji spustit více těhle souborů, ale když to zapnu aby se nezapínala konzole, ale jen to zaplo servery.

Uživatelský avatar
Arcas
Příspěvky: 1406
Věk: 25
Registrován: 13 bře 2012, 19:15
Reputation: 0

Re: script

#6 Příspěvekod Arcas » 07 úno 2017, 17:48

Nastuduj si dokumentaci příkazu screen - nevím z hlavy parametry, ale hodíš je přímo do toho scriptu (např.: screen -(přepínače) java -jar server.jar (parametry)) a spustí se ti ve screenu.
Čeština a jiné jazyky jsou Freeware, ale ne Opensource!!! To znamená, že s nimi můžete nakládat jak chcete, ale nesmíte je upravovat...

// no comment

Uranus-Portal.com
Obrázek

zpevakjos
Příspěvky: 177
Věk: 23
Registrován: 19 črc 2015, 12:56
Reputation: 0

Re: script

#7 Příspěvekod zpevakjos » 07 úno 2017, 18:05

Arcas píše:Nastuduj si dokumentaci příkazu screen - nevím z hlavy parametry, ale hodíš je přímo do toho scriptu (např.: screen -(přepínače) java -jar server.jar (parametry)) a spustí se ti ve screenu.


Ty mi ale říkáš akorát jak to zapnu ve screenu to mám ale potřebuji jak kdyby spustit 2 screeny najednou jestli chápeš a jak to hodit do scriptu právě nevím a na netu je jen jak se dělá screen ale tohle jsem nikde nenašel.

Uživatelský avatar
Teiichi
Příspěvky: 866
Věk: 24
Registrován: 29 lis 2014, 02:11
Reputation: 23
Bydliště: <?= $inhome ;?>
Kontaktovat uživatele:

Re: script

#8 Příspěvekod Teiichi » 07 úno 2017, 18:57

Proboha..
Pusť si "screen ./start.sh" a potom odejdi ze screenu pomocí CTRL+X.
Dva dny sleduji tenhle hloupý příspěvek a nikdo není schopen říct nic normálního.

Kdyby jste vnímali jeho intelekt, tak víte, že každá rada je mu k hovnu, když mu to neřekne co přesně má udělat.
Computer science education cannot make anybody an expert programmer any more than studying brushes and pigment can make somebody an expert painter.”
Příliš snahy škodí, když programátor použije CTRL+C a CTRL+V více jak jednou, má někde chybu v návrhu.”
In theory, theory and practice are the same. In practice, they’re not.”
Vždy pište kód tak, jako by ten chlapík, co ho po vás bude udržovat, měl být násilnický psychopat, který bude vědět, kde bydlíte.”

zpevakjos
Příspěvky: 177
Věk: 23
Registrován: 19 črc 2015, 12:56
Reputation: 0

Re: script

#9 Příspěvekod zpevakjos » 07 úno 2017, 19:41

Teiichi píše:Proboha..
Pusť si "screen ./start.sh" a potom odejdi ze screenu pomocí CTRL+X.
Dva dny sleduji tenhle hloupý příspěvek a nikdo není schopen říct nic normálního.

Kdyby jste vnímali jeho intelekt, tak víte, že každá rada je mu k hovnu, když mu to neřekne co přesně má udělat.


Díky moc a jde to nějak dát do scriptu to CTRL+X? abych prostě dal třeba ./start.sh a zapnulo se více věcí ? např ts3,server1,... v tom scriptu budu mít cesty k .sh souborům ale právě u tech serverů to otevírá ty konzole tak proto to potřebuji do scriptu dát to CTRL+X.

Uživatelský avatar
Teiichi
Příspěvky: 866
Věk: 24
Registrován: 29 lis 2014, 02:11
Reputation: 23
Bydliště: <?= $inhome ;?>
Kontaktovat uživatele:

Re: script

#10 Příspěvekod Teiichi » 07 úno 2017, 20:05

Computer science education cannot make anybody an expert programmer any more than studying brushes and pigment can make somebody an expert painter.”
Příliš snahy škodí, když programátor použije CTRL+C a CTRL+V více jak jednou, má někde chybu v návrhu.”
In theory, theory and practice are the same. In practice, they’re not.”
Vždy pište kód tak, jako by ten chlapík, co ho po vás bude udržovat, měl být násilnický psychopat, který bude vědět, kde bydlíte.”


Zpět na „VPS (Virtual private Server)“

Kdo je online

Uživatelé prohlížející si toto fórum: Žádní registrovaní uživatelé a 14 hostů